Transaction 839aeaded34cd2bcfd7622d0cc2c2ca4aa1b2a021f0d06116fbef19fc5f0323c
1 Input
2 Outputs
- 839aeaded34cd2bcfd7622d0cc2c2ca4aa1b2a021f0d06116fbef19fc5f0323c:0
- 839aeaded34cd2bcfd7622d0cc2c2ca4aa1b2a021f0d06116fbef19fc5f0323c:1
value 20810110
address 17CmevYFW2tJiqJBR3mzWXSo7YFYox2fLG
value 1011388
address 15UVTF7jpHzqBMczJVQJa7tymxz9RggSCZ